A few numbers worth knowing if you have a hearing in front of Judge Kolbe, Margaret (IJ code MGK, New York Varick 5th, NY):
Overall track record
30 years on the bench (since 1997), 4,854 cases total, lifetime grant rate 38.6%
Last 3 years (2023–2026): 2,502 cases, grant rate 30.2% — 9.7pp above the New York Varick 5th court average (20.5%)
Nationality breakdown (2023–2026 cumulative)
Nationality / Cases / Grant rate El Salvador 371 21.3% Ecuador 368 22.0% Honduras 325 12.0% Guatemala 213 14.0% Peru 166 15.6% Nicaragua 161 29.2% India 140 55.9% Colombia 138 17.3% Venezuela 88 39.5% China 77 79.4% Mexico 70 23.7%
China applicants see a 79.4% grant rate versus 12.0% for Honduras applicants — a 6.6× gap on this judge's docket.
Year-by-year
2023: 450 cases, 37.7% grant rate 2024: 626 cases, 30.4% grant rate 2025: 733 cases, 38.2% grant rate 2026: 693 cases, 16.8% grant rate
